// Dependency pinning policy for the Larkspur build graph:
// all transitive deps are pinned to exact versions, no ranges.
// Upgrades go through the weekly Quillbot sweep, never ad hoc.
// If you bump this constant, regenerate the lockfile and run
// the full Tanagra suite before requesting review. Exceptions
// require sign-off from the platform lead; document them in
// the pinning ledger. The pin set below was verified against
// the build whose token follows.

session token of kajop-yahog = htk9_f2a6c0eaf

**Runbook: Account Recovery — PushWeave Backpressure Console**

When PushWeave's fan-out throttler locks the operator account during a backpressure event, escalate per the Harrowgate rotation. Confirm the lockout in the audit log, then initiate recovery from the standby node. At the prompt, supply the passphrase that follows.

recovery phrase for yahap-faduf: sorion-kasath-briath-gorius-ulaael-zorvan-aldiel-quenwyn-casdor-framir-julwyn-novvan-zorox

Step 4: deploy the Inkbarrel PDF invoice renderer. After pulling the image and mounting the fonts volume, the renderer needs its watermark-signing credential, or invoices render with a DRAFT banner. Verify fonts load via the health endpoint first. Then append the following line to the renderer's .env file:

env line for fajop-taguf: VAULT_KEY20=82a8caa7b14c704c3638

Release checklist — ChronoStride reader firmware. Verify the PaceGate mat readers at the Kelverton Marathon staging site sync their clocks against the VanePoint master before the expo opens. QA has signed off on the dual-antenna read rates; Marla from field ops confirmed the rain covers fit the new housings. Flash all units with the build referenced below.

session token of kahog-bahif = htk9_f63daec35

Encoding detection keeps tripping on uploads again — mostly old Windows-era text files that Sniffly misreads as UTF-8 and mangles. Quick reminder for the sync: the detector runs in the Marrowgate ingest pod, and restarting it clears the stuck queue nine times out of ten. If it recurs, check confidence thresholds first. Current detector settings are pasted directly below for reference.

service settings:
[kelax]
team = caswyn
access_code = ac_c41040
owner = briius.praix
host = kelax.qirvanlabs.corp
port = 9200
peer = sormir.halixhq.internal
salt = f8d36025
pin = 3766